Im hoping someone with experience in restoring vettes or cars in general can help me out here. Here is my project. I just inherited a 65 vette that I am looking to restore. Here is what I know about it... It has been parked on blocks in a garage for approximately 15 years without being touched. When it was parked it ran fine. It has less that 50,000 miles on the engine and everything is original. My question is, it was parked with all the fluid in the engine. Nothing was removed. I obviously need to find out if the engine has siezed up but dont know how to go about turning it over after 15 years. What do I do to prep the engine for that first attempt to start it to determine the extent of repairs needed?
